currently I'm trying to shrink the amount of compiled components to the absolutely minimum.
If I add the following line into to toplevel CMakeLists.txt of hello-world-example:
- set(COMPONENTS "main")
I get the following error during build of the project:
By expanding the above line as follows fixes this error:
- set(COMPONENTS "main" "esptool_py")
But at the same time, the following components are added to the build:
- Components: app_trace app_update bootloader bootloader_support cxx driver efuse esp32 esp_common esp_eth esp_event esp_ringbuf esp_rom esp_wifi espcoredump esptool_py freertos heap log lwip main mbedtls newlib nvs_flash partition_table pthread soc spi_flash tcpip_adapter vfs wpa_supplicant xtensa
Now, I'm wondering about two things:
1) Why is esptool_py strictly required and not included automatically?
2) How can I only integrate the documented set of "common" components as desrcibed in https://docs.espressif.com/projects/esp ... quirements ?
